How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 16th Street Heights Brightwood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 16th Street Heights Brightwood Park Studio Apartments | $1,426 | $1,250 | $2,262 |
| 16th Street Heights Brightwood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,775 | $1,299 | $2,428 |
| 16th Street Heights Brightwood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,240 | $658 | $4,069 |
| 16th Street Heights Brightwood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,621 | $1,320 | $4,400 |
| 16th Street Heights Brightwood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,351 | $3,945 | $5,008 |
